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

An assembly ( 1 ) with a charging plug ( 2 ) and a charging cable ( 3 ) attached thereto for a charging column for charging electric vehicles. The charging cable ( 3 ) has a cable sheath ( 4 ) and a plurality of conductors ( 5 ) movably arranged therein, the charging plug ( 2 ) including a plug housing ( 6 ) on which plug contacts ( 8 ) interconnected to the conductors ( 5 ) are arranged at a front end ( 7 ). Furthermore, a holder ( 10 ), to which the cable sheath ( 4 ) of the charging cable ( 3 ) is fastened, is arranged at a rear end ( 9 ) of the charging plug ( 2 ), wherein the holder ( 10 ) is arranged rotatably about a longitudinal axis ( 11 ) of the plug housing ( 6 ) by an angle of rotation (a) relative to the plug housing ( 6 ).

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1 . An assembly ( 1 ) with a charging plug ( 2 ) and an attachable charging cable ( 3 ) for a battery charging point for charging electric vehicles, the assembly ( 1 ) comprising: a. wherein the charging cable ( 3 ) comprises a cable sheath ( 4 ) and a plurality of therein movably arranged conductors ( 5 ); b. wherein the charging plug ( 2 ) comprises a plug housing ( 6 ), i. at a front end ( 7 ) plug contacts ( 8 ) are arranged interconnected to the conductors ( 5 ), and ii. to which a holder ( 10 ) is arranged at a rear end ( 9 ), to which the cable sheath ( 4 ) of the charging cable ( 3 ) is attached, wherein the plug housing ( 6 ) of the charging plug ( 2 ) and/or the cable sheath include a cavity ( 12 ) in which the plurality of movably arranged conductors ( 5 ) can move relative to one another; and c. wherein the holder ( 10 ) is arranged rotatably about a longitudinal axis ( 11 ) of the connector housing ( 6 ) by a rotation angle (a) relative to the connector housing ( 6 ). 2 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 1 , wherein the cavity ( 12 ) of the connector housing ( 6 ) includes a bend ( 12 ) along the longitudinal axis ( 11 ). 3 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 1 , wherein the connector housing ( 6 ) comprises a skeletonized base on the inside and/or replaceable elements ( 21 ) which are attachable to the connector housing ( 6 ). 4 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 1 , wherein the charging cable ( 3 ) comprises at least one cooling line ( 24 ) for cooling the plug contacts ( 8 ) and/or the electrical conductors ( 5 ). 5 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 1 , wherein the holder ( 10 ) comprises a cable kink protector ( 25 ) which runs around the charging cable ( 3 ) and extends along the charging cable ( 3 ) away from the rear end ( 9 ) of the connector housing ( 6 ). 6 . An assembly ( 1 ) with a charging plug ( 2 ) and an attachable charging cable ( 3 ) for a battery charging point for charging electric vehicles, the assembly ( 1 ) comprising: a. wherein the charging cable ( 3 ) comprises a cable sheath ( 4 ) and a plurality of therein movably arranged conductors ( 5 ); b. wherein the charging plug ( 2 ) comprises a plug housing ( 6 ), i. at a front end ( 7 ) plug contacts ( 8 ) are arranged interconnected to the conductors ( 5 ), and ii. to which a holder ( 10 ) is arranged at a rear end ( 9 ), to which the cable sheath ( 4 ) of the charging cable ( 3 ) is attached, wherein the plug housing ( 6 ) of the charging plug ( 2 ) and/or the cable sheath include a cavity ( 12 ) in which the plurality of movably arranged conductors ( 5 ) can move relative to one another, wherein the connector housing ( 6 ) comprises two half-shells ( 14 ) which, in the assembled state, at least partially enclose the cavity ( 12 ); and c. wherein the holder ( 10 ) is arranged rotatably about a longitudinal axis ( 11 ) of the connector housing ( 6 ) by a rotation angle (a) relative to the connector housing ( 6 ). 7 . An assembly ( 1 ) with a charging plug ( 2 ) and an attachable charging cable ( 3 ) for a battery charging point for charging electric vehicles, the assembly ( 1 ) comprising: a. wherein the charging cable ( 3 ) comprises a cable sheath ( 4 ) and a plurality of therein movably arranged conductors ( 5 ); b. wherein the charging plug ( 2 ) comprises a plug housing ( 6 ), i. at a front end ( 7 ) plug contacts ( 8 ) are arranged interconnected to the conductors ( 5 ), and ii. to which a holder ( 10 ) is arranged at a rear end ( 9 ), to which the cable sheath ( 4 ) of the charging cable ( 3 ) is attached; c. wherein the holder ( 10 ) is arranged rotatably about a longitudinal axis ( 11 ) of the connector housing ( 6 ) by a rotation angle (a) relative to the connector housing ( 6 ), wherein the holder ( 10 ) includes a sleeve-shaped base ( 15 ) which, in the assembled state, is inter-connected to the cable sheath ( 4 ). 8 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 7 , wherein the plug housing ( 6 ) of the charging plug ( 2 ) and/or the cable sheath include a cavity ( 12 ) in which the plurality of movably arranged conductors ( 5 ) can move relative to one another. 9 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 7 , wherein the cable sheath ( 4 ) is fixed in a positionally secure manner relative to the sleeve-shaped base ( 15 ) by a first holding means ( 16 ). 10 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 9 , wherein the first holding means ( 16 ) comprises a clamping element ( 17 ) with which the cable sheath ( 4 ) is clamped relative to the sleeve-shaped base ( 15 ). 11 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 9 , wherein the holder ( 10 ) is interconnected to the rear end ( 9 ) of the plug housing ( 6 ) by means of a second holding means ( 18 ). 12 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 11 , wherein the second holding means ( 18 ) comprises a gland nut or a connecting element engaging in a groove at the connector housing. 13 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 11 , wherein the first holding means ( 16 ) comprises a collar ( 19 ) extending in circumferential direction by which the first holding means ( 16 ) is interconnected to the second holding means ( 18 ) in a rotatable manner in the assembled state. 14 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 11 , wherein the second holding means ( 18 ) is arranged at least partially above the first holding means ( 16 ) with respect to the longitudinal axis ( 11 ). 15 . The assembly ( 1 ) according to claim 11 , wherein a stop ( 20 ) is arranged on the plug housing ( 6 ) and/or the holder ( 10 ) which limits the angle of rotation (a). 16 . An assembly ( 1 ) with a charging plug ( 2 ) and an attachable charging cable ( 3 ) for a battery charging point for charging electric vehicles, the assembly ( 1 ) comprising: a. wherein the charging cable ( 3 ) comprises a cable sheath ( 4 ) and a plurality of therein movably arranged conductors ( 5 ); b. wherein the charging plug ( 2 ) comprises a plug housing ( 6 ), i. at a front end ( 7 ) plug contacts ( 8 ) are arranged interconnected to the conductors ( 5 ), and ii. to which a holder ( 10 ) is arranged at a rear end ( 9 ), to which the cable sheath ( 4 ) of the charging cable ( 3 ) is attached; c. wherein the holder ( 10 ) is arranged rotatably about a longitudinal axis ( 11 ) of the connector housing ( 6 ) by a rotation angle (a) relative to the connector housing ( 6 ), wherein a strain relief element ( 22 ) is arranged at the holder ( 10 ) or at the plug housing ( 6 ), by which the charging plug ( 2 ) is interconnected to the battery charging point by a tension member ( 23 ) running in the charging cable ( 3 ) to protect the cable from damage.
